Total Recall 2022 Concept Art
Feb. 17, 2025
Total Recall (1990) concept art by Ron Cobb | human Mars Total Recall (1990) concept art by Ron Cobb | human Mars Total Recall (1990) concept art by Ron Cobb | human Mars Total Recall 2022 Concept Art
Feb. 17, 2025
Total Recall (1990) concept art by Ron Cobb | human Mars Total Recall (1990) concept art by Ron Cobb | human Mars Total Recall (1990) concept art by Ron Cobb | human Mars Total Recall 2022 Concept Art